CPP Will Put People First

The Convention People?s Party (CPP) recognizes that the biggest national asset of any country is its people, who make their own history in the process of labouring to control and appropriate nature .The CPP will thus relate to all our people drawn from across our diverse territory, as productive beings and not as ethnic or racial entities.

The people of Ghana shall constitute the resilient and ultimate base of all policies of the CPP.

National Development under the CPP shall have as its first and fundamental objective, the harnessing of the creative capabilities of Ghanaians for the purpose of constructing a society based on commonly driven concerns. To this end the CPP shall promote the cohesive development of all communities as homogeneous social units that will through benefiting from the diversity that may characterize each segment, insist on the unity of all as a prerequisite for building a just society.

No Ghanaian shall be treated or marginalized as a stranger in his relationship with institutions or at his place of work.

At the heart of the CPP?s aims and objectives is its acceptance of full responsibility for promoting the well-being of ordinary Ghanaians, the belief that our national wealth must be built up and used for the welfare and happiness of everybody and not just the few.

The Convention People?s Party will achieve greater national unity by strenuously working at eliminating or reducing all conflicts and construct community programmes that will be built on the age-old Ghanaian principle of consensus.

The CPP shall strive to instill the spirit of national identity and patriotism in all Ghanaians by promoting the deep sense of national pride that witnessed the birth of our beloved country.
